description Product Description
4-(4-Fluorophenoxy)benzoic acid is primarily utilized in the field of organic synthesis as a key intermediate in the production of various pharmaceuticals and agrochemicals. Its structure, featuring both a benzoic acid moiety and a fluorophenoxy group, makes it a versatile building block for the development of compounds with potential biological activity. In medicinal chemistry, it is often employed in the synthesis of drug candidates targeting specific enzymes or receptors, particularly in the development of anti-inflammatory and anticancer agents. Additionally, its use extends to the agricultural sector, where it serves as a precursor for the creation of herbicides and pesticides with enhanced efficacy and selectivity. The fluorine atom in its structure contributes to the stability and bioavailability of the resulting compounds, making it a valuable component in the design of advanced chemical entities.
